diff --git a/.changeset/pretty-balloons-leave.md b/.changeset/pretty-balloons-leave.md new file mode 100644 index 000000000..932ab6ef8 --- /dev/null +++ b/.changeset/pretty-balloons-leave.md @@ -0,0 +1,5 @@ +--- +'sv': patch +--- + +chore: utilize prepack lifecycle script diff --git a/packages/create/templates/library/package.template.json b/packages/create/templates/library/package.template.json index d569abd85..2e094c443 100644 --- a/packages/create/templates/library/package.template.json +++ b/packages/create/templates/library/package.template.json @@ -3,10 +3,9 @@ "version": "0.0.1", "scripts": { "dev": "vite dev", - "build": "vite build && npm run package", + "build": "vite build && npm run prepack", "preview": "vite preview", - "package": "svelte-kit sync && svelte-package && publint", - "prepublishOnly": "npm run package" + "prepack": "svelte-kit sync && svelte-package && publint" }, "files": ["dist", "!dist/**/*.test.*", "!dist/**/*.spec.*"], "sideEffects": ["**/*.css"], @@ -27,7 +26,7 @@ "@sveltejs/kit": "^2.0.0", "@sveltejs/package": "^2.0.0", "@sveltejs/vite-plugin-svelte": "^4.0.0", - "publint": "^0.2.0", + "publint": "^0.3.2", "svelte": "^5.0.0", "typescript": "^5.3.2", "vite": "^5.4.11"